Digital Crosspoint Switch Market Overview and Report Coverage

A Digital Crosspoint Switch is a type of computer networking device that routes data between digital communication channels. It allows for the fast and efficient transmission of data within a network. The market for Digital Crosspoint Switches is expected to grow at a CAGR of 13.3% during the forecasted period (2024 - 2031).

The future outlook for the Digital Crosspoint Switch Market is promising, with increasing demand for high-speed data transmission in various industries such as telecommunications, data centers, and consumer electronics. The growing adoption of cloud computing and the Internet of Things (IoT) is driving the need for faster and more reliable network infrastructure, further fueling the demand for Digital Crosspoint Switches.

Current market trends include the development of advanced technologies such as silicon photonics and programmable switching fabrics, which offer higher performance and scalability. Additionally, the rising trend of hybrid cloud environments and virtualization is driving the need for flexible and adaptable networking solutions like Digital Crosspoint Switches.

Overall, the Digital Crosspoint Switch Market is poised for significant growth in the coming years, driven by technological advancements and increasing demand for high-speed data transmission.

Market Segmentation

The Digital Crosspoint Switch Market Analysis by Types is segmented into:

Single Lane Crosspoint SwitchesDual Lane Crosspoint SwitchesQuad Lane Crosspoint Switches

Digital Crosspoint Switch Market offers three types of switches based on the number of lanes supported - Single Lane Crosspoint Switches, Dual Lane Crosspoint Switches, and Quad Lane Crosspoint Switches. Single Lane switches support one lane of data transmission, Dual Lane switches support two lanes, and Quad Lane switches support four lanes. These switches are used in various applications such as data centers, telecommunications, and high-performance computing to enable high-speed, low-latency data transmission between multiple devices.

The Digital Crosspoint Switch Market Industry Research by Application is segmented into:

IndustryConsumer electronicsCommunication

The Digital Crosspoint Switch market finds application in various industries, consumer electronics, and communication markets. In the industry sector, these switches are used for routing high-speed data signals in a reliable and efficient manner. In consumer electronics, they are utilized in devices like smartphones, laptops, and tablets to enable seamless connectivity. In the communication market, Digital Crosspoint Switches play a crucial role in network switches and routers to ensure fast and secure data transmission.
